Manages a hosted connection resource within OpenTelekomCloud.
NOTE: Direct Connect v3 API that are used in this resource officially supported only on SwissCloud now.
Example Usage
import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as opentelekomcloud from "@pulumi/opentelekomcloud";
const config = new pulumi.Config();
const hostingId = config.requireObject("hostingId");
const project = opentelekomcloud.getIdentityProjectV3({
name: "project",
});
const hc = new opentelekomcloud.DcHostedConnectV3("hc", {
description: "create",
resourceTenantId: project.then(project => project.id),
hostingId: hostingId,
vlan: 441,
bandwidth: 10,
});

DcHostedConnectV3 Resource Properties
To learn more about resource properties and how to use them, see Inputs and Outputs in the Architecture and Concepts docs.
Inputs
In Python, inputs that are objects can be passed either as argument classes or as dictionary literals.
The DcHostedConnectV3 resource accepts the following input properties:
- Bandwidth double
- The bandwidth size of the hosted connect in Mbit/s.
- Hosting
Id string The ID of the operations connection on which the hosted connect is created.
Changing this parameter will create a new resource.
- Resource
Tenant stringId The project ID of the specified tenant for whom a hosted connection is to be created.
Changing this parameter will create a new resource.
- Vlan double
The VLAN allocated to the hosted connect.
Changing this parameter will create a new resource.
- Dc
Hosted stringConnect V3Id - The resource ID.
- Description string
- The description of the hosted connect.
- Name string
- The name of the hosted connect.
- Peer
Location string - The location of the on-premises facility at the other end of the connection. Specific to the street or data center name.
- Timeouts
Dc
Hosted Connect V3Timeouts

Outputs
All input properties are implicitly available as output properties. Additionally, the DcHostedConnectV3 resource produces the following output properties:
- Id string
- The provider-assigned unique ID for this managed resource.
- Region string
- Specifies the region in which to create the resource.
- Status string
- The status of the hosted connect.
The options are as follows:
- BUILD: The hosted connect has been created.
- ACTIVE: The associated virtual gateway is normal.
- DOWN: The port used by the hosted connect is down, indicating that there may be line faults.
- ERROR: The associated virtual gateway is abnormal.
- PENDING_DELETE: The hosted connect is being deleted.
- PENDING_UPDATE: The hosted connect is being updated.
- PENDING_CREATE: The hosted connect is being created.

Import
The hosted connect can be imported using the id
, e.g.
bash
$ pulumi import opentelekomcloud:index/dcHostedConnectV3:DcHostedConnectV3 hc 6d7bdb34-9254-46ad-b9e0-c7edf7abf8bc
